Favourite YA Books of 2010

That time of year for yearly round-ups, so…. here are my favourite twelve YA books of 2010. With some bonus statistics.


Short story collections: 1

Collaborations: 1

Single-author novels: 10


Dystopian: 3

Contemporary/realistic: 6

Suspense: 1

Paranormal/dead narrator: 2


Authors I'd read before: 4.5

Authors new to me: 7.5


Books I saw being fussed over and hyped up: 4

Books I would have liked to have seen more hyped up: 8


And the list itself…


Ally Condie – Matched

Caragh M O'Brien – Birthmarked

Deb Caletti – The Six Rules of Maybe

Emily Horner – A Love Story Starring My Dead Best Friend

Gemma Malley – The Legacy

Holly Schindler – A Blue So Dark

Jandy Nelson – The Sky Is Everywhere

Jeri Smith-Ready – Shade

John Green & David Levithan – Will Grayson, Will Grayson

Keith Gray (ed.) – Losing It

Lauren Oliver – Before I Fall

Rebecca James – Beautiful Malice
